logo

Output 20145ddac41c262c228b36b9f3310dfc42d910612a6aa84167a250c9e1bf398e:1

value
1497966916
script pubkey
OP_0 OP_PUSHBYTES_20 2ad4c363bcb2f4e2ec49a18044f5932f33da32e9
address
bc1q9t2vxcaukt6w9mzf5xqyfavn9uea5vhf4yd82t
transaction
20145ddac41c262c228b36b9f3310dfc42d910612a6aa84167a250c9e1bf398e